The Conditions of the Covenant

In the third month after the children of Israel had gone out of the land of Egypt, on the same day, they came to the Wilderness of Sinai. For they had departed from Rephidim, had come to the Wilderness of Sinai, and camped in the wilderness. So Israel camped there before the mountain. And Moses went up to God, and the Lord called to him from the mountain, saying, “Thus you shall say to the house of Jacob, and tell the children of Israel: ‘You have seen what I did to the Egyptians, and how I bore you on eagles’ wings and brought you to Myself. Now therefore, if you will indeed obey My voice and keep My covenant, then you shall be a special treasure to Me above all people; for all the earth is Mine. And you shall be to Me a kingdom of priests and a holy nation.’ These are the words which you shall speak to the children of Israel.” So Moses came and called for the elders of the people, and laid before them all these words which the Lord commanded him. Then all the people answered together and said, “All that the Lord has spoken we will do.” So Moses brought back the words of the people to the Lord. (Ex 19:1-8)

But God said, “If you listen to Me and keep My words, and set your heart to believe in My covenant, then I will make you Mine. There are many nations in this world but I will choose you to be Mine”.

And then He said, “I will make a kingdom of priests”. A kingdom of priests means “the source of blessing”. It means, “I will make you a mediator. So that through you many people will be blessed”. They will play the role of a mediator. This nation will be a mediator between God and all the other nations. And because of them, God will accept the other nations and they also will come to know God through them.

Next, He said, “You will be a holy nation”. If they become a nation, then God will be their king. He is promising them that He will give His life, and shed His blood to protect them. How great is that? God chooses them out of the many nations, they get to possess God’s secret and God will protect them to the end. Does that sound great or not? Would you want that or not? If you want that, then keep My words. And believe My promises. And the people agreed. This powerful God who led them out of Egypt made these promises and wanted to build a covenant with them, and the people raised their hands to it in agreement, and therefore established a covenant.

But have those people become holy nations and a kingdom of priests? God had done all this so that they would later become a kingdom of priests but what happened? They regard themselves as chosen people and despise all other people as accursed, and refuse to even talk to associate with other nations. They completely forgot about their responsibility and duty to share the blessing they received. So how can God possibly make them a kingdom of priests? God could see that it was getting to nothing.
